Weather - More rain and mild temperatures in North Rhine-Westphalia

People in North Rhine-Westphalia must continue to prepare for rain. According to the German Weather Service early this morning, Wednesday will also be very cloudy to overcast, with repeated showers. Temperatures will be mild, between seven and ten degrees.

Thursday night will remain cloudy with rain in some areas. Temperatures will drop to between five and three degrees, in the high altitudes of the Eifel and Sauerland to between three and one degree.

According to the information, Thursday will also start off very cloudy, often cloudy at first, with localized light drizzle. In the Hochsauerland region, some snow drizzle cannot be ruled out. However, according to the DWD, the afternoon will be mostly free of precipitation, with temporary clearing possible. Highs will be between four degrees in the east and six degrees in the west, and around two degrees in the mountains.
